Abstract

The authors have presented analysis fundamentals and credit risk assessment in international practice based on statistical data of Ukrainian enterprises, such as financial companies and credit unions. The authors have been proposed a technique of assessments of the following indicators that have a significant impact (provided by the author) to assess the credit and financial institution’s activity. To solve this problem the authors offer a geometric interpretation to determine the aggregation vector as a level of credit risk, whereas we must consider all the indicators. Because their quantity of these indicators is three, then they are convenient to interpret in the 3D execution.
